Use

Potassium cyanide is a white solid or colorless water solution with a faint bitter almond odor. As a solution, it is slightly soluble in ethanol. It is a poison that reacts with acid or acid fumes to emit deadly hydrogen cyanide. When heated to decomposition, it emits very toxic fumes. As a solid, potassium cyanide is incompatible with nitrogen trichloride, perchloryl fl uoride, sodium nitrite, acids, alkaloids, chloral hydrate, and iodine. A synonym for potassium cyanide is potassium salt of hydrocyanic acid
